Buying Guide: Key Purchase Considerations
- Motor type and turns: Brushed motors (lower turns like 27T) emphasize torque and crawling ability; higher-turn motors (55T) generally provide more crawl control at lower speeds. Brushless setups offer higher efficiency and speed but require compatible ESCs and power systems.
- KV rating and voltage: For brushless motors, KV indicates RPM per volt. Higher KV equals more speed; lower KV yields stronger low-end torque. Match KV to your battery (LiPo 2S–3S expectations vary by model) and to your gearing to avoid overtaxing drivetrain components.
- Compatibility: Confirm mounting hole pattern, shaft diameter (commonly 3.175 mm), and chassis compatibility with your crawler platform (Axial SCX-series, Redcat Fusion, DashRC SCX24, etc.).
- Heat management: Heatsinks and proper cooling extend motor life during prolonged crawling. Brushed motors tend to heat more under heavy loads; brushless systems can be thermally efficient with adequate airflow.
- Battery and ESC pairing: Brushed motors require simple ESCs; brushless setups need compatible ESCs and batteries. Ensure your power system supports the motor’s voltage and current demands to avoid runtime drops or hardware stress.
- Durability and fit: Consider the material quality, shaft length, and gear compatibility. Heatsinks, metal gears, and robust housings contribute to longer life under rugged crawling conditions.
- Maintenance: Brushed motors require periodic commutator checks and potential cleaning, while brushless units demand less frequent maintenance but may need firmware updates or calibration for optimal performance.
